Sometimes we are fearful of the unknown; then, through experience we realise we had nothing to fear to at all.

This rhyming narrative takes the little reader on a journey with a young monkey who feels anxious about swinging on vines. He also experiences a feeling of loneliness as all of his friends are swinging from tree to tree in their troop whilst he is left to sit and watch from a distance. An older and friendly monkey takes the time to support his little friend to step out of his comfort zone and conquer his fears. The little monkey soon realises that swinging from vine to vine with his friends brings him a world of joy. Feeling proud and self accomplished, the little monkey realises that in future, seeking support and having a try is a much more positive approach to conquering fear than deciding he is incapable of something based on fear.

Reflective questions are included at the conclusion of the story to spark conversations between children and their carers about how the monkey's experience relates to the child's own life. Conversations may centre around past or current fears, how they were / could be managed and overcome, where to find support and celebrating past achievements.
